Relient K – Have Yourself A Merry Little Christmas

Let It Snow, Baby… Let It Reindeer is the second Christmas album by Christian rock band Relient K. The album is a re-release of the band’s first Christmas album, Deck the Halls, Bruise Your Hand, but with seven new songs and some other changes, such as track listing and a new ending to one song.  “Have Yourself a Merry Little Christmas” played during the December episode of Ghost Whisperer. A re-issue of the album was released on iTunes late in 2008. It includes renditions of “Silver Bells,” “God Rest Ye Merry Gentlemen,” and “O Holy Night,” as well as a music video for their version of “Sleigh Ride.”
